Re: Glacier National Park - Recomendations?
Went there in 97. Only thing I'd change is to say longer!! It's an awesome place. Careful what time of year you travel....roads closed,etc. I was there 2nd week in Sept and some the the motels where already closing. Can't give you any info on campgrounds...I stayed at motel.
